- In July 2025, Dunn-Edwards Corporation introduced the ULTRASHIELD series, a cutting-edge line of heavy-duty industrial coatings designed to deliver exceptional corrosion, chemical, and abrasion resistance. Tailored for professionals across sectors such as commercial construction, water and wastewater treatment, infrastructure, and healthcare, ULTRASHIELD includes a range of base coats, primers, and topcoats engineered for long-term durability in demanding environments. The launch underscores Dunn-Edwards’ commitment to high-performance, problem-solving technologies that extend asset life and reduce maintenance costs, reinforcing its leadership in industrial coatings innovation
- In October 2024, PPG Industries launched a new line of solvent-borne acrylic coatings specifically designed for automotive applications, offering enhanced gloss retention and long-lasting durability. These coatings cater to the increasing demand for high-performance finishes in the automotive sector, where resistance to weathering, chemicals, and wear is critical. The new formulations are engineered to deliver consistent color quality, superior adhesion, and protection across a variety of substrates, supporting both OEM and aftermarket refinishing need

- In July 2024, Sherwin-Williams introduced a solvent-borne acrylic coating tailored for the aerospace industry, engineered to deliver enhanced corrosion protection and lightweight performance. This advanced formulation addresses the stringent requirements of aircraft manufacturers and maintenance teams, offering durability, chemical resistance, and improved application efficiency. Designed for both interior and exterior aerospace components, the coating supports long-term structural integrity while meeting regulatory standards. The launch reflects Sherwin-Williams’ commitment to innovative surface technologies that optimize protection and reduce operational costs in demanding environments
- In July 2023, BASF SE entered a strategic partnership with a leading European automobile manufacturer to co-develop high-performance acrylic coatings specifically designed for electric vehicles (EVs). This collaboration reflects the automotive industry's growing focus on sustainability, lightweight materials, and advanced surface technologies. The coatings aim to enhance durability, corrosion resistance, and energy efficiency, while supporting the shift toward eco-friendly mobility solutions. BASF’s expertise in OEM coatings and commitment to net-zero emissions further reinforce its role in driving innovation across the EV value chain
